§ 93.05 VEHICLE NOISE LIMITS.
   It shall be unlawful for any person to operate or for the owner to cause or permit to be operated within the public right-of-way in the city, any motor vehicle which emits a noise in excess of the dB(A) or dB(C) level established in this section.
   (A)   The maximum allowable noise levels for motor vehicles shall be 75 dB(A) or 75 dB(C) measured at a distance of 25 feet.
   (B)   This section applies to the total noise from a motor vehicle and shall not be construed as limiting and precluding the enforcement of any other provisions of this chapter, and includes radios, cassette players, disk players and similar devices associated with motor vehicles.
   (C)   The sound shall be measured on a sound level meter of standard design and quality operated on the A or C weighting scale.
